The market opportunity is massive: every local business needs a strong Google Business Profile to appear on Google Maps and attract nearby customers. As Google continues to invest heavily in local search, businesses must regularly publish content and respond to reviews to stay visible. BoostMyCommerce automates these essential actions, helping local businesses improve visibility, reputation and customer acquisition at scale.

What to check before buying Boost my commerce

  • Watch
    Still early — check retention
    About 2 year of trading. Ask specifically for month-N cohort retention before assuming MRR is sticky.
  • Check
    Verify Stripe / payment provider
    Every dollar of claimed revenue should be visible in the connected payment dashboard on a screen-share. Don't rely on screenshots alone.
